本人在Typecho二次开发的时候遇到一个问题,后台设置网站描述的时候,字数写多了发现访问首页时不美观,写少了收录又流失了,如何控制字数多的一段描述被SEO查询到,且不改变首页以及后台的精简描述呢?
首先要自定义头部信息输出;
打开模板中的 header.php 文件,找到下面这句
<?php $this->header(); ?>
加上你要设置的参数即可,比如:
<?php $this->header('description=&generator=&template=&pingback=&xmlrpc=&wlw=&rss1=&rss2=&atom='); ?>
以上代码即可过滤网站描述(后台设置的网站描述)、程序、模板名称、文章引用、离线写作等信息的输出,也可自定义输出。
编辑文件 header.php
在适当的位置添加以下代码,此代码在上诉描述被过滤后仍可被SEO查询到,自行替换以下代码里的关键字以及描述。
<meta name="keywords" content="typecho,php,blog,cycling,it,life,googlo" />
<meta name="description" content="专注互联网精神的个人博客站点,致力于分享IT、Web、Socks、Typecho等相关网络技术。" />
预览:
后台设置的网站描述与主页一样;
SEO查询的网站描述;
此方法只适合Typecho默认官方主题的二次开发。
最新评论
一切不美好都是为美好做铺垫准备,加油吧少年!
最重要的还是自己喜欢吧 我也是折腾来折腾去 闭站都习以为常了!!
3Q3Q3Q
BBC+HBO 合作的。说哪儿的都行
嗯,还是简单点好!
突破一下啊 你中滴 你行滴
说点儿啥~ 一起好好活着!我也要理一理这一年了。